Output c44ec573f6a65681105ddf29ffc60d24f741bfd5be326087137d033570fe95ae:1

value
1075320
script pubkey
OP_0 OP_PUSHBYTES_20 4e21a744b5ca4d310b80ca498528748d667f91b8
address
ltc1qfcs6w394efxnzzuqefyc22r534n8lydcq83vj7
transaction
c44ec573f6a65681105ddf29ffc60d24f741bfd5be326087137d033570fe95ae
spent
true